Output 02de10cee85d1a059178b0ae83650bb39c0184a33e6faad398c6f364559c8606:2

value
2582000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 118760d46a05043a5347919e0304d66d21a74c10 OP_EQUAL
address
33Hhb3rMa8WpgHdQMnMSiqYSHcTR4VAqLs
transaction
02de10cee85d1a059178b0ae83650bb39c0184a33e6faad398c6f364559c8606
confirmations
456695
spent
true